admin管理员组文章数量:1565368
【语法】IFERROR(value,value_if_error)
Excel 2007版新增的函数。
如果value的值是错误值,则返回value_if_error,否则返回value。
参数value和value_if_error都可以是任意类型的单值。
【用法】
一、用于容错,避免公式返回错误值。参数value通常是一个可能返回错误值的表达式。
以下公式,当除数B1为0时返回0,避免了返回错误值#DIV/0!:
=IFERROR(A1/B1,)
以下公式计算开始日期A1和结束日期B1相差几天,如果B1的日期早于A1则返回提示文字,避免了返回错误值#NUM!:
=IFERROR(DATEDIF(A1,B1,"d"),"结束日期不能早于开始日期")
以下公式,当查找失败时返回空文本,避免了返回错误值#N/A:
=IFERROR(VLOOKUP(A2,D:E,2,),"")
以下公式,当单元格A1中没有包含B1的文本时,返回0,避免了返回错误值#VALUE!:
=IFERROR(FIND(B1,A1),)
二、在数组公式中把错误值过滤掉。
例如,下面的数组公式对区域A1:A10求和,其中的IFERROR函数把该区域中不是数字值、或者不能转换成数字值的单元格一律转为0。
{=SUM(IFERROR(--A1:A10,))}
三、参数value_if_error可以嵌套另一个IFERROR函数。
如图。下面的公式先在左侧查找,如果查找不到再查找右侧:
=IFERROR(VLOOKUP("GG",A1:B4,2,),VLOOKUP("GG",C1:D4,2,))
版权声明:本文标题:计算机求和公式IFEROR,IFERROR函数详解_Excel公式教程 内容由热心网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:https://www.elefans.com/dongtai/1726452071a1071448.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论